Make your dream 2d sprite game inside the powerful unity editor free course. In this course, we will build a 2d sidescroller game where a player has to avoid obstacles and kill enemies in other to get points and score. Get the book page curl package from abdullah aldandarawy and speed up your game development process. If youve ever wanted to learn then heres a treasure trove of resources to get started.
Unity features a complete toolkit for designing and building games, including interfaces. Everything looks good, but when render animation, the background image doesnt show, it show white background with other layer drawing i created. I am new to unity having just made two super small games and am working on something a little bigger. Unity animation tutorial of the fundamentals pluralsight. Unity will show a dialog for naming the new animation clip. Mastering unity 2d game development second edition. In this tutorial, we will focus on the bonebased 2d animation tools provided by the unity engine. Are you looking for books, videos, website tutorials.
The focus of unity lies in the development of both 2d and 3d games and interactive content. Im set for tutorials on youtube and such, but want a book to read when im away from my computer. Youtube tutorials arent a convenient reference while also using a computer. This course is adapted to your level as well as all unity3d pdf courses to better enrich your knowledge. The animation system in unity is weightbased and supports animation blending, additive animations, animation mixing, layers and full control over all aspects of playback. Getting started with unitys 2d animation package unity. Anima2d improves your 2d animation skeletal workflow.
Im looking for a 2d animation software that works well with unity. Uses twodimensional sprites, 2d images created and used on a flat plane, as opposed to the threedimensional models or environments found in 3d games. Sprite animation consists in showing an existing sequence of images or frames. Unity games by tutorials this is a great crash course for those who already have some coding experience and want to dive into making games with all the bells and whistles. Unity 3d is a fantastic platform which enables you to make productionquality game. Best 10 unity books for learning game development whatpixel. In this unity tutorial blog, im going to provide stepbystep instructions to create a very simple animation controller. The majority of the effort was in configuration and setup, with almost no writing of code. By the time youre done, youll have built the amazing swords and shovels game.
To access courses again, please join linkedin learning. Develop your skills and your career with resources to learn at your own pace, or with unity experts. You will learn how to leverage unitys latest features, including postprocessing effects and the animation system. Beginning 3d game development with unity 4 by sue blackman seems to be a consistent recommendation. Any thorough beginner unity tutorial for animations in 2d. It provided a structure for beginners to gradually learn the different components of unity.
At the end of the course, you will gain hands on experience in learning unity. Jul 12, 2019 the apply root motion boolean determines if unity will use the movement in the animation or a script. This is one of the best unity tutorials for beginners in 2020. These books teach the fundamentals of animation and 3d software from scratch. Anyone got any book recommendations for learning unity and 2d graphic design. This repository accompanies developing 2d games with unity. For an overview of animation scripting in unity please read this introduction. It will be fully integrated in future versions of unity. In the process i am learning about things as they come and currently i wish to create a turn by turn battle scene. This really quick tutorial uses the unity mecanim system to produce the simplest possible. If you wish to create twodimensional games, a unity 2d tutorial would help you.
Free ebook unity programming for human beings gamedev. Start with the fundamentals, then explore tracks in art, programming and game design. Building an asteroids game in unity game code school. This is the newest book in my list with a 2nd edition slated for december 2016. This process will include importing and slicing a sprite sheet ken from street fighter, assigning animation states with the new animation controller, and scripting simple keyboard controls to change. Im looking for something light weight, focused in animation and easy to learn without learning the rest the softwares functions.
Unity 5 level design, lighting, and animation video. You learned how to add sprites, work with sprite sheets, configure the game view, and animate and move sprites using scripts. A practical guide to help you get started and gain. In the first part of the series, you started making a fun game called zombie conga. Unity is an extremely powerful game engine, but unity games by tutorials makes that learning curve far more manageable. What unity tutorial order or preference should i follow in order to learn unity game engine from the beginning. This video should help point you in the right direction. This section contains documentation for users developing 2d games in unity. Importing and slicing a spritesheet with multiple frames of animation. Aug 05, 2018 2d animation in unity tutorial brackeys. Download the files as a zip using the green button, or clone the repository to your machine using git.
It seems a shame if we are using an advanced tool like unity, not to have a bit of fun with bouncing asteroids. Sep 29, 2019 the course introduces the basic concepts of 2d and 3d games in unity and then teaches game development by building several games. By focusing exclusively on 2d games and unity s everexpanding 2d workflow, this book gives aspiring independent game developers the tools they need to thrive. Game development, machine learning, programming and electronics. In general, developers will utilize animation controllers unity calls them animator controllers to handle which animations to play and when to play them. You can assign animation clips to the animation component and control playback from your script.
Making animations with unity 2d 12 pixelnest studio. The early unity versions legacy animation system is used in unity for a wide range of things, such as animating the color of a light or other simple animations on 3d objects in a scene, as well as animating skinned characters for certain kinds of games in this tutorial, we will look at the basic settings for the legacy animation system. The unity course build a complete 2d game from start to finish will guide you step by step on how to build your own 2d game. Fantasy 2d artwork pack with nine fully animated characters for the animation system in unity. Use the hand or mobile pen to trace and fill the letters lowercase,uppercase, numbers and sentences. On top of that, there is support for inverse kinematics as well. Your unity id if you do not have one, you can create one in seconds an email address. Build a complete 2d game from start to finish udemy. Discover unity videos, interactive coding, articles, blogs, screencasts, and more. Mastering unity 2d game development teaches you how to work with 2d. Free ebook unity programming for human beings gamedev academy. Take advantage of this course called unity3d pdf tutorial to improve your others skills and better understand unity3d. This is one of the best unity tutorials to learn unity. All you need to do is download the training document, open it and start learning unity3d.
If you are interested in sprite rigging or 2d animation, have a look at those two tutorials. Note that many areas of the unity documentation apply to both 2d and 3d development. For unity, thats anything inside the assets folder sprite industrywide term for a portion of a 2d image can representative of a frame in an animation usually made in a specialized program, e. How to make 2d platformers unity fundamentals tutorial duration. In this post, well set up the project, define the assets, and do the initial preparations for the animation. We explore three different methods for 2d character animation in unity. Learn unity best unity tutorials 2020 gitconnected. Timeless and popular, 2d games represent a substantial segment of the games market. A list of books that goes from beginner to expert would be super great, but anything is helpful obviously. Similarly, a unity 3d tutorial would guide you through the course of creating threedimensional games. If you are looking for a guide to create 2d games using unity 2017, look no further. New book on 3d animation in unity learn to create games. Or start discovering all the great unity learn premium resources by signing up for a free trial.
Anima2d is a free asset store package allowing creators to seamlessly author 2d skeletal animation in the unity editor using 2d bones and inverse kinematics. You learn how to create an rpg game with characters, environments, and programmed interactions. First, youll discover how to set up your files for the animator. Both are an indepth view of rigging and animating a character. In over 230 pages of awesomeness, the book starts from zero and covers all the way to building simple 2d and 3d games with unity. I have an animation attached of the character running in place. Scripts are written in a special language that unity can understand. This controller will be able to play an animation when the user presses a button on their keyboard. Jul 17, 2019 we are stoked to announce the launch of our free ebook unity programming for human beings, authored by software engineer and game developer jesse glover, in collaboration with pablo farias navarro, founder of zenva. Courses are submitted and voted on by developers, enabling you to find the best unity courses and resources. This post is part 2 of understanding and creating 2d animation state management in unity3d, in this tutorial we will be continuing from part 1 and covering the following topics. The unity engine has revolutionized the gaming industry, by making it easier for game developers to create quality games on a budget. You will create a unity game with an emphasis on level design, lighting, and animation features. Telling people to go watch youtube tutorials when they ask for book references isnt very nice.
The chapter on 3d modeling and animation with blender is a nice bonus. We will achieve this by stopping the spritesheet animation when the player isnt pressing left or right and starting the animation when. The author mark simon has over two decades of experience working under top animators in character design and storyboarding roles. This really quick tutorial uses the unity mecanim system to produce the simplest possible spritesheet animation. Unity animation essentials and millions of other books are available for. Various realworld examples of independent games are used to teach fundamental concepts of developing 2d games in unity, using the very latest tools in unity s updated 2d workflow. Unity 3d has some great tools for handling animations. To lighten things a bit, we have separated this tutorial in two parts as there are many topics to cover.
For example, say i have a script that makes my character move forward. You should be able to change the animation of the professor using the arrow keys on the keyboard. Hi, this is aaron at and welcome back to a new tutorial. You can subscribe directly to unity learn premium on a monthly or yearly plan in our store. This book teaches how to plan, coordinate, and animate individual shots. In this series well be having a look a setting up a 2d platformer scifi game in unity. Where those designations appear in this book, and the publisher was aware of a trademark claim. This is by far the most straightforward, clear, and fun unity book. In this tutorial i will be explaining how to manage 2d animation states for characters in unity3d using the new 2d tools that shipped with version 4.
Since the script is moving the character not the animation then i would want root motion set to false. Unity animator tutorial comprehensive guide gamedev academy. Its a sort of firstperson pointandclick adventure walkthrough. Unity now supports over 20 different target platforms for deploying, while its most popular platforms are the pc, android and ios systems. The last thing we will do in this section of the tutorial is to add a physics material 2d to the two asteroid objects. Regardless of your skill level with 3d i guarantee you can find something valuable in this collection. Apr 27, 2017 by the end of this course, youll have developed an advanced knowledge of unity and its powerful featureset. Unity learn provides awardwinning free tutorials, sample projects, and full courses for mastering realtime 3d development skills with unity learn to make video games, vr, ar, and more. If youre new to unity, this simple 2d ufo game tutorial is great for learning many of the principles of working with gameobjects, components, prefabs, physics and scripting. Learn how to bring your models to life through unity s animation system. Mastering unity 2d game development teaches you how to work with 2d sprites for real game environments. There are a large number of tutorials available online, both free and paid where users can learn the basics of unity programming. A guide to the unity animator for 2d characters gamedev. The most fun way to learn unity get unity, then learn all the essentials of game development with unity game dev courses.
Although 3d gaming seems to be the latest craze, a large portion of mobile, console and desktop games are presented in 2d, so its important to understand the features unity provides for building 2. These package versions are compatible with unity version 2019. When we are finished our character will be able to stand still or walk left and right. The toughest part is learning to animate well, and in this post ive curated the largest collection of books teaching classic 2d animation principles. A unity id allows you to buy andor subscribe to unity products and services, shop in the asset store and participate in the unity community.
Today we explored how to leverage the new built in capabilities of unity 4. Youll learn everything you need to know about sprites here, and in future tutorials youll learn how to control animations through unity s animators and youll get an introduction to unity s new 2d physics support. Ive curated the 10 best unity programming books that range from a complete. Explore the features of unity 5 for 2d game development by building three. Any thorough beginner unity tutorial for animations in 2d and how to call them from scripts. The author teaches the basics of unity followed by common game programming topics like 3d space, game worlds, rendering, and animation.
A script must be attached to a gameobject in the scene in order to be called by unity. Use of animation states as state machines matching up states and their corresponding animations. If you love 3d animation and want to get started ive collected the 10 best books for beginners and intermediatelevel animators. In the original asteroids game, the asteroids floated through each other. An animation controller which is a state machine handling the transitions and order of all the clips for an object or a prefab. Unity now supports over 20 different target platforms for deploying, while its most popular platforms are the pc. We are stoked to announce the launch of our free ebook unity programming for human beings, authored by software engineer and game developer jesse glover, in collaboration with pablo farias navarro, founder of zenva. Im also suspicious of all of your state checks in your update function. To my late father, who taught me to inspire and entertain others with my talent and. Creating interactive unity character animations and. This video takes a stepbystep, practical tutorial approach. And, its through this language that we can talk to the engine and give it our instructions. Either create some images from scratch or download some from the asset store. Join jesse freeman for an indepth discussion in this video animation timeline, part of unity 5.
You will not just be learning unity programming concepts, but applying them immediately to create real indie games as you go in this courses. Simple 2d spritesheet animations in unity game code school. Comment out all of that and just get a basic timer going, that simply toggles between the 2 different sprites. You should have the unity official documentation and tutorials as your base and supplement them with more unofficial unity tutorials like those on youtube and elsewhere. Specifically, we will make an animation that will make a 3d cube red when the user presses spacebar. Unity now supports over 20 different target platforms for deploying, while its most. Producing independent 2d character animation is a goldmine of information to learn cel animation from scratch. Unity is an extremely popular and versatile game engine that has a long list of supported platforms and devices to its credit. Scene unitys term for files storing a collection of objects.
The unity beginner tutorials available on the platform help users get the ball rolling and become experts in unity programming. You have checks for input states as well as timer states. Begin your 2d journey in unity, start with the 2d game kit and move on through to make your first 2d game from scratch. This is also a great unity tutorials for beginners. We are stoked to announce the launch of our free ebook unity programming for human beings, authored by software engineer and game developer jesse glover, in collaboration with pablo farias navarro, founder of zenva in over 230 pages of awesomeness, the book starts from zero and covers all the way to building simple 2d and 3d games with unity. Unity learn supporting home learning during covid19.
Dec 28, 2016 in this unity tutorial blog, im going to provide stepbystep instructions to create a very simple animation controller. In this course, unity animation fundamentals, youll learn in detail the very basics of animating in unity. Unity is a crossplatform game engine initially released by unity technologies, in 2005. Drag every individual image of a single animation from the assets folder to the scene view. Mar 16, 2019 can you please create a video on blender 2. Were introducing our own 2d animation package, which allows you to rig 2d sprites, paint bone weights, and create skeletal animation, all ineditor. This tutorial uses a 2d sprite that was rigged in this tutorial rig a 2d character in unity and animated in this tutorial animate a 2d character in unity. Yesterday i created a 2d animation and input a image as background.
Some animation clips defining keyframes for each animated property. Jul 08, 2018 want to make a 2d game but dont know where to start. Adding the player component adding an animation state manager to the player defining animation transition rules and parameters switching between animations at runtime ok so lets get started. First import a sequence of images to the asset folder. The main idea is to present and teach the fundamentals of 2d animation in order for you to apply it to your own games. If you want to get a taste of my approach to education and tutorial series, you can find me on my channel. Finally, youll have a character that can play an idle animation, run, and jump.
1400 1692 130 1480 1216 695 1427 731 854 1365 432 994 1357 164 880 641 161 1646 1663 353 531 1627 1038 1317 1358 1053 1065 298 1043 1270 561 597 828 1422 969 1657 44 976 10 864 265 1045 836 506 56 1115 1235